Abstract

This study aims to describe the collaborative model between teachers and parents in developing Islamic character in early childhood at the Masheba Foundation Islamic Elementary School (RA Yayasan Masheba Padang Lawas). This study used a qualitative approach with a case study design. Data were collected through observation, in-depth interviews, and documentation with teachers, parents, and the RA principal. The results indicate that collaboration is fostered through effective two-way communication, a monthly parenting program, and direct parental involvement in Islamic morality-building activities at school. This collaboration successfully enhanced Islamic values ​​such as honesty, courtesy, discipline, and responsibility in children, as evidenced by the practice of greetings, praying together, and helping each other. Supporting factors include teacher and parent commitment, an Islamic school culture, and intensive communication media. Challenges faced include limited parental time and differences in parenting styles at home. This study recommends strengthening communication and ongoing synergy between teachers and parents as a strategy for building Islamic character from an early age.
